    FdA Therapeutic Communication and Therapeutic Organisations

    About

    This is an online version of our FDA Therapeutic Communication and Therapeutic Organisations. This course is taught through distance learning meaning the entire two years of the course is taught online with no face-to-face, in-person teaching. You will graduate with the same qualification as our campus based FDA, the only difference being you will attend all teaching virtually and not on campus.

    Our Foundation Degree, comprising of one afternoon of teaching a week, offers a theoretical understanding and the practical tools for emotionally grounded therapeutic work with children, adolescents, and adults, whatever your role.

    Using a psychodynamic framework, the course will help you develop a thorough understanding of the human processes within and around the people who use your service and the people who are trying to help them. We also equip you with an awareness of the wider dimension of organisational dynamics. Put together, these both will contribute to your development as an effective and perceptive practitioner.

    You study:

    • Psychodynamic theory
    • Child and adult development
    • Issues of trauma and violence
    • The dynamics of therapeutic interventions in organisations

    You also have the opportunity to develop your insight as a reflective thinker through reflective observation workshops.

    After finishing this Foundation Degree, you have the opportunity to take a further one year course on campus to gain a BA Honours Degree.

    Requirements

    Entry Requirements

    Previous university/college study is required in addition to local high school qualifications for our Undergraduate Bachelor degree courses.

    We accept a number of international qualifications, including the International Baccalaureate with the majority of our courses requiring a grade 30 or above or the SATR with the majority of our courses requiring a minimum of 1100 out of 1600 with 550 in each test.

    English Program Requirements

    English language requirements for applicants whose first language is not English: IELTS 6.0 overall, or specified score in another equivalent test that we accept.
